The Digital Therapeutics (DTx) market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ing prevalence of chronic diseases, rising healthcare costs, and the growing adoption of telehealth solutions. The market's expansion is fueled by advancements in mobile technology, artificial intelligence (AI), and the increasing availability of evidence-based DTx interventions. These interventions offer personalized, convenient, and cost-effective alternatives to traditional treatments, proving particularly beneficial for managing conditions like diabetes, hypertension, and mental health disorders. Major players like Proteus Digital Health, Omada Health, and Livongo Health are spearheading innovation and market penetration, contributing to the market's significant expansion. Several powerful forces are propelling the rapid expansion of the DTx market. The rising prevalence of chronic conditions like diabetes, hypertension, and mental health disorders necessitates innovative solutions that go beyond traditional treatments. DTx offers personalized, accessible, and scalable interventions, addressing the limitations of traditional care. Furthermore, escalating healthcare costs globally are pushing stakeholders towards cost-effective alternatives. DTx solutions, by improving patient outcomes and reducing hospital readmissions, offer a compelling economic advantage. The increasing adoption of telehealth and remote patient monitoring is creating a supportive ecosystem for DTx, enabling seamless integration and broader reach. Technological advancements, especially in AI and ML, are continuously enhancing the capabilities of DTx platforms, leading to more effective and personalized interventions. Growing consumer demand for convenient and personalized healthcare experiences, coupled with the increasing comfort level with digital health technologies, is significantly driving adoption rates. Finally, supportive regulatory frameworks and reimbursement policies in many countries are encouraging investment and innovation in the DTx sector. These factors, acting synergistically, are creating a perfect storm that is propelling the DTx market toward remarkable growth.
Despite the immense potential, the DTx market faces several challenges that could hinder its growth. One significant hurdle is the need for robust clinical evidence to demonstrate the effectiveness and safety of DTx interventions. Regulatory approvals and reimbursement policies vary across different regions, creating complexities for market entry and scaling. Ensuring data privacy and security is crucial, as DTx solutions handle sensitive patient data. The digital divide, especially in underserved communities, limits access to DTx solutions, hindering equitable distribution of benefits. Integrating DTx into existing healthcare workflows can be challenging, requiring changes in clinical practices and provider training. Furthermore, the potential for user engagement issues and the need for ongoing technical support and maintenance can impact adoption rates. Concerns about the potential for misuse or misinterpretation of DTx applications also need careful consideration. Addressing these challenges is crucial for ensuring the sustainable growth and widespread adoption of DTx technologies.
North America: The region is expected to hold a significant market share due to factors like high adoption of digital health technologies, favorable regulatory environment, and significant investment in DTx development. The US specifically leads in both funding and development, particularly within the areas of mental health and chronic disease management.
Europe: While lagging behind North America, Europe is showing considerable growth potential. Increased funding and support for digital health initiatives, along with the presence of established healthcare systems, are driving the adoption of DTx solutions. The UK and Germany are leading the charge in this region.
Asia-Pacific: This region is witnessing rapid growth, spurred by increasing smartphone penetration, rising prevalence of chronic diseases, and government initiatives to improve healthcare accessibility. Countries like India and China are poised for significant expansion in the coming years, albeit with challenges related to infrastructure and digital literacy.
Dominant Segments: The mental health and diabetes management segments are currently leading the DTx market. The high prevalence of these conditions and the demonstrated effectiveness of DTx interventions are major contributors. However, other segments like cardiovascular disease management and respiratory disease management are also demonstrating substantial growth potential. The high demand for personalized treatment and remote monitoring drives growth in these segments.
